Portable vs Window Air Conditioners: Which is Right for You?

Choosing between portable and window units can feel like picking your favorite child – they both have their unique advantages!

Portable AC Advantages

Portable units are like the Swiss Army knives of cooling. They offer incredible flexibility – you can roll them from room to room, store them away during cooler months, and they don’t require permanent window installation. They’re perfect for renters, dorm dwellers, or anyone who needs cooling versatility.

These units also double as dehumidifiers and fans, giving you three appliances in one. Installation is typically easier – just connect the exhaust hose to the window adapter, and you’re good to go!

Window AC Advantages

Window units are the workhorses of the AC world – reliable, efficient, and out of your way. They don’t take up floor space, tend to be more energy-efficient, and usually cost less upfront. They’re also generally quieter since the compressor sits outside your living space.

Window units are ideal for long-term installations where you won’t need to move the unit around. They’re perfect for homeowners who want to set it and forget it.

Why Choose a 10000 BTU Air Conditioner?

When it comes to cooling your space, size matters – and we’re talking about BTU size! A 10000 BTU air conditioner hits that sweet spot of being powerful enough to cool medium-sized rooms while remaining energy-efficient and budget-friendly.

Understanding BTU Requirements

BTU stands for British Thermal Unit, and it measures how much heat an air conditioner can remove from a room in one hour. Think of it as your AC’s horsepower – the higher the BTU, the more cooling power you get. But here’s the catch: bigger isn’t always better!

A 10000 BTU unit is like Goldilocks’ porridge – not too big, not too small, but just right for most residential applications. It provides sufficient cooling power without the energy waste you’d get from an oversized unit or the inadequate cooling of an undersized one.

Room Size Coverage

Most 10000 BTU air conditioners can effectively cool spaces ranging from 400 to 450 square feet. This makes them perfect for:

  • Master bedrooms
  • Living rooms in apartments or small homes
  • Home offices
  • Dorm rooms
  • Small commercial spaces

Energy Efficiency Ratings

When shopping for an air conditioner, energy efficiency should be near the top of your priority list. Look for units with high SEER (Seasonal Energy Efficiency Ratio) or CEER (Combined Energy Efficiency Ratio) ratings. These ratings tell you how much cooling you get per dollar spent on electricity.

Think of it this way – a more efficient unit might cost more upfront, but it’ll save you money every month on your electric bill. It’s like buying in bulk at the grocery store – higher initial cost, better long-term value.

Noise Levels

Nobody wants their air conditioner to sound like a freight train! Noise levels are measured in decibels (dB), and anything under 55 dB is considered quiet. For reference, normal conversation is about 60 dB, so you want your AC to be quieter than that.

If you’re planning to use the unit in a bedroom or study area, prioritize models with sleep modes or ultra-quiet operation. Your peaceful slumber will thank you!

Smart Features and Connectivity

Smart features aren’t just fancy bells and whistles – they can genuinely improve your comfort and save energy. WiFi connectivity lets you adjust settings remotely, ensuring you come home to the perfect temperature. Voice control compatibility means you can adjust your AC without leaving the couch.

Programmable timers and smart scheduling can significantly reduce energy consumption by running the unit only when needed. It’s like having a personal assistant for your cooling needs!

Installation Requirements

Before falling in love with a particular unit, make sure you can actually install it! Window units require compatible window sizes and sturdy support. Measure your windows carefully and check weight limits.

Portable units need access to a window for the exhaust hose and adequate floor space. Some portable units come with window kits that work better with certain window types, so double-check compatibility.

Installation Guide and Tips

Window AC Installation

Installing a window AC might seem daunting, but it’s totally doable with the right preparation. Start by measuring your window – width, height, and depth. Most 10000 BTU units require windows at least 23-36 inches wide.

You’ll need a helper for this job – these units are heavy! Clean the window area thoroughly, install the mounting brackets securely, and ensure the unit tilts slightly outward for proper drainage. Don’t forget to seal any gaps to prevent cool air from escaping.

Safety first – many newer windows require additional support brackets to handle the weight. When in doubt, consult a professional. It’s better to spend a little extra on proper installation than deal with a damaged window or fallen AC unit!

Portable AC Setup

Portable AC setup is generally more straightforward than window installation. Start by positioning the unit at least 20 inches away from walls and furniture for proper airflow. Connect the exhaust hose to the unit first, then attach the window adapter.

The key to portable AC efficiency is minimizing hot air leakage. Seal gaps around the window adapter with foam tape or weatherstripping. Some users wrap the exhaust hose with insulation to prevent heat transfer – it’s a simple trick that can improve efficiency significantly.

Maintenance and Care Tips

Filter Cleaning

Your air conditioner’s filter is like its lungs – keep them clean, and the unit breathes easy! Most filters should be cleaned every two weeks during heavy use. Remove the filter, rinse with lukewarm water, let it dry completely, and reinstall.

A dirty filter doesn’t just reduce efficiency – it can also lead to frozen coils and system damage. Set a phone reminder if you’re forgetful. Your future self (and your electric bill) will thank you!

Seasonal Maintenance

Before the cooling season starts, give your unit a thorough inspection. Check the exhaust hose for cracks, clean the exterior coils with a soft brush, and ensure all vents are unobstructed. For window units, check that the unit is still properly secured and level.

At the end of the season, clean the unit thoroughly, drain any water, and store portable units in a dry location. Cover window units or remove them if possible to protect from winter weather.

Energy Efficiency and Cost Savings

Understanding SEER and CEER Ratings

SEER and CEER ratings might sound like alphabet soup, but they’re actually your roadmap to savings! SEER (Seasonal Energy Efficiency Ratio) measures cooling efficiency over an entire season, while CEER (Combined Energy Efficiency Ratio) includes energy used by controls and fans.

Higher ratings mean better efficiency. A unit with a CEER of 11.0 will use less electricity than one with a CEER of 9.0 to provide the same cooling. Over the life of the unit, this can add up to hundreds of dollars in savings.

Tips to Reduce Energy Consumption

Want to maximize your savings? Use these pro tips! Set your thermostat to the highest comfortable temperature – every degree higher saves about 8% on cooling costs. Use ceiling fans to circulate air, allowing you to set the thermostat a few degrees higher while maintaining comfort.

Close blinds during the day to block heat, and make sure your space is properly sealed. Door and window gaps are energy vampires that literally suck cool air out of your wallet!

Common Problems and Troubleshooting

Performance Issues

Is your AC not cooling like it used to? Before calling for service, check these common culprits. A dirty filter is the most frequent cause of poor performance – clean or replace it first. Make sure vents aren’t blocked by furniture or curtains.

For portable units, check that the exhaust hose isn’t kinked or disconnected. A loose connection can make your AC work twice as hard while cooling half as well. It’s like trying to drink through a pinched straw!

Maintenance-Related Problems

Many AC problems stem from neglected maintenance. Ice buildup on coils usually indicates a dirty filter or low refrigerant. Strange noises might signal loose parts or debris in the unit.

Water pooling around the unit could mean blocked drainage or an unlevel installation. These issues might seem minor, but addressing them quickly can prevent major repairs down the road.

Buying Guide: What to Look For

Room Measurements

Accurate room measurement is crucial for AC selection. Multiply length by width for square footage, but also consider ceiling height, insulation quality, and sun exposure. A room with large windows facing west will need more cooling power than a shaded north-facing room.

Don’t forget to account for heat-generating appliances and the number of people regularly in the space. Each person adds about 400 BTU of heat load – it’s like having a small space heater in human form!

Climate Considerations

Your local climate affects AC selection significantly. High humidity areas benefit from units with strong dehumidification capabilities. Extremely hot climates might require units at the higher end of the BTU range for the same room size.

Consider your local electricity costs too. In areas with expensive electricity, investing in a more efficient unit pays off faster. It’s like buying a fuel-efficient car when gas prices are high!

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Q1: How much electricity does a 10000 BTU air conditioner use?

A 10000 BTU air conditioner typically uses between 900-1200 watts of electricity, depending on efficiency ratings. On average, running one for 8 hours daily costs about $0.75-$1.50 per day, depending on your local electricity rates. Units with higher SEER or CEER ratings will use less electricity for the same cooling output.

Q2: Can a 10000 BTU air conditioner cool multiple rooms?

While a 10000 BTU unit is designed to cool one room up to 450 square feet, it can help cool adjacent areas if there’s good air circulation between rooms. However, you’ll get better efficiency and comfort by using the unit in a single, appropriately sized space rather than trying to cool multiple rooms.

Q3: How often should I clean the filter in my 10000 BTU air conditioner?

Clean your air conditioner’s filter every 2-3 weeks during heavy use periods, or monthly during moderate use. A dirty filter reduces efficiency by up to 15% and can cause the unit to freeze up. Most filters are washable – simply rinse with lukewarm water, let dry completely, and reinstall.

Q4: What’s the difference between portable and window 10000 BTU units in terms of efficiency?

Window units are generally 20-30% more efficient than portable units of the same BTU rating. This is because window units exhaust hot air directly outside, while portable units can lose some efficiency through the exhaust hose inside your room. However, portable units offer flexibility and easier installation that many users prefer.

Q5: Do I need professional installation for a 10000 BTU air conditioner?

Portable units require no professional installation – they’re essentially plug-and-play. Window units can often be installed by homeowners with basic tools and a helper, but professional installation is recommended for safety, warranty compliance, and optimal performance. The cost of professional installation is usually worth it for peace of mind and proper setup.
